Virtual Job Fairs by CyberForce Inviting Booth Hosts and Job Seekers

The Department of Energy’s CyberForce Program invites industry and academia to two upcoming virtual job fairs, one in May and one in September. Reach out if you can host a virtual booth.

The CyberForce Program is a workforce development program that seeks to inspire and develop the next generation of cyber defenders through hands-on competitions, webinars, learning resources, and career fairs.

Toolbox Talks Continue to Grow

Toolbox Talks safety briefings, hosted by the Construction Center of Excellence (CCE), are serving more users in Spanish and English, and thanks to a recent grant from Washington State Labor & Industries’ Division of Occupational Safety and Health (DOSH), new and updated Toolbox Talks are now slated to continue through November of 2025 to grown this essential construction safety resource.

Discover Your Dream Job Series

The Washington Centers of Excellence and the State Board for Community & Technical Colleges produced the Discover Your Dream Job series of short videos perfect for Instagram Reels and Tiktok. Each video features unique aspects of work in the centers’ unique industries along with a call to action for viewers to discover their dream job.
